Enabling liquid vapor analysis using synchrotron VUV single photon ionization mass spectrometry with a microfluidic
1Atmospheric Sciences and Global Change Division, PNNL, Richland, Washington 99354, USA.
This study demonstrates the first in situ liquid analysis using vacuum ultraviolet (VUV) single photon ionization mass spectrometry (SPI-MS) with a microfluidic interface. This breakthrough enables direct study of volatile organic compounds (VOCs) from liquid surfaces.

Background:
- Vacuum ultraviolet (VUV) single photon ionization mass spectrometry (SPI-MS) is typically limited to gas and solid samples.
- Analyzing volatile liquids in a vacuum presents significant technical challenges.
- Previous methods could not directly analyze liquid samples in situ with VUV SPI-MS.
Purpose of the Study:
- To demonstrate the first in situ liquid analysis using VUV SPI-MS.
- To integrate the System for Analysis at the Liquid Vacuum Interface (SALVI) microfluidic reactor with VUV SPI-MS.
- To analyze volatile organic compounds (VOCs) in liquid solutions.
Main Methods:
- Integration of the SALVI microfluidic reactor with VUV SPI-MS.
- Analysis of four representative volatile organic compound (VOC) solutions.
- Utilizing synchrotron beamline for vacuum-compatible interface.
Main Results:
- Accurate mass identification of VOC molecules from liquid samples.
- Reliable determination of appearance energies for VOCs.
- Demonstrated consistency with literature values for ionization energies of gaseous species.
Conclusions:
- The vacuum-compatible SALVI microfluidic interface enables in situ liquid analysis with VUV SPI-MS.
- This technique allows for the study of gas-phase molecules evaporating from liquid surfaces.
- The method is crucial for advancing condensed matter chemistry research.
